Output 91f8372a124e79952384a96653909686a2a05f56fd41652a627332f10b16d9d7:1

value
25434376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6aaeb750c39a30184b05e983f99195637d648e3 OP_EQUAL
address
AC1L29u12HWyLFMnGTVZ9LXXqrTJw9Pu5o
transaction
91f8372a124e79952384a96653909686a2a05f56fd41652a627332f10b16d9d7